如何在Eclipse中精确配置NC65开发环境,涵盖环境变量设置、JRE配置、系统属性调整以及特定文件的删除或保留,以确保项目的高效开发和运行?
时间: 2024-11-07 15:15:03 浏览: 24
在开发NC65项目时,Eclipse的精确配置至关重要。为了确保项目的高效开发和运行,你需要按照以下步骤进行详细配置:
参考资源链接:[NC65开发环境Eclipse配置指南](https://wenku.csdn.net/doc/57hjkbfii0?spm=1055.2569.3001.10343)
1. **环境变量NCHOME的配置**:
在Eclipse中设置环境变量`NCHOME`,指向NC65安装的根目录。这样,系统可以访问到所有的配置文件和所需的库文件。通常在操作系统的环境变量设置中进行配置,也可以在Eclipse的运行配置中动态设置。
2. **配置JREs**:
确保Eclipse知道Java运行时环境的位置。在Eclipse的偏好设置中,进入Java->Installed JREs,添加你的JRE路径。如果你使用的是特定的运行时参数,如`-Dorg.owasp.esapi.resources`,在运行配置中添加VM参数。
3. ** FIELD_NC_HOME环境变量**:
在系统的环境变量设置中添加`FIELD_NC_HOME`,这个变量有时用于指向特定的系统配置目录或模块路径。务必确保该路径的正确性。
4. **新建并启动Eclipse工程**:
在Eclipse中创建一个新的工程,并将NC65项目导入。根据需要,通过Eclipse内部服务器或外部服务器启动项目。
5. **系统属性配置**:
设置必要的系统属性,例如:
- `-Dnc.exclude.modules`用于排除特定模块。
- `-Dnc.runMode=develop`设置开发模式。
- `-Dnc.server.location`指定服务器路径。
- 对于XML解析器工厂,确保`-Djavax.xml.parsers.DocumentBuilderFactory`和`-Djavax.xml.parsers.SAXParserFactory`设置正确。
- JVM内存配置,例如`-Xms128M -Xmx512M`,根据实际情况进行调整。
6. **修改sysConfig.bat文件**:
根据项目需求修改`sysConfig.bat`文件,确保所有环境变量和系统配置正确无误。
7. **删除特定文件/文件夹**:
在Portal端登录时,若出现兼容性问题或冲突,需删除特定的`home\modules\uapss\META-INF\lib\tika-app-1.1.jar`和`home\lib\slf4j-api-1.7.5.jar`等文件。同时,检查`nclog`下的日志,寻找并处理与“spring”相关的错误。
通过上述步骤,可以确保NC65项目的开发环境配置得当,提升开发效率和项目运行的稳定性。有关于这些配置的更深入信息和高级技巧,可以参考《NC65开发环境Eclipse配置指南》以及《NC65共享开发环境之 eclipse配置 - 生效.docx》等专业资料,这将帮助你更好地理解和应用Eclipse在NC65项目中的配置。
参考资源链接:[NC65开发环境Eclipse配置指南](https://wenku.csdn.net/doc/57hjkbfii0?spm=1055.2569.3001.10343)
阅读全文